By Sam Laskaris Writer The Six Nations Chiefs are on the verge of winning yet another league title. But Chiefs’ captain Cody Jamieson insists it is a bit premature for members of his squad to be in a celebratory mood. “A lot of work to be done yet,” Jamieson said moments after Six Nations downed the visiting Peterborough Lakers 9-4 at the Iroquois Lacrosse Arena (ILA) on Thursday to take a 3-0 lead in their best-of-seven Major Series Lacrosse (MSL) final series.
